Not harsh at all. 100 days and a $4000 fine? Really? I hope there is a civil suit coming where the victims can get paid what they deserve from this garbage and his family.
There is absolutely no downside in keeping trash like this locked up for a couple of decades, especially after he initially fled.
Go let him hit you for $4K if you think justice has been served on this one, "Ivan." What a joke.